Chapter 12 Apple Address Book Support
362
Name
Name of Kerio MailServer is required in this entry.
Server
IP address or DNS name of the server where Kerio MailServer is running.
Search Base
Specify a location of contacts in the LDAP database (see above). If the entry is not speci-
fied, all subscribed contact folders will be searched through.
If you want to access all private and subscribed shared and public folders, leave the entry
blank or enter
fn=ContactRoot
More precise specification of searched section of the LDAP database enables to access
only some types of contacts. To better understand various alternatives, read the following
examples:
[email protected],fn=ContactRoot
(the look-up will be performed only in folders of the [email protected] user)
fn=personal,fn=ContactRoot (only folders of the user currently connected to the
LDAP server will be searched through. This option is identical with the previous one,
however, it is not necessary to specify username (or email address) of the user. This
option may be helpful for example when configuring multiple clients, etc.)
fn=public,fn=ContactRoot
(only public contact folders will be searched through)
fn=Contacts,[email protected],fn=ContactRoot
(only the Contacts folder of the [email protected] user will be searched through)
fn=PublicContacts,fn=public,fn=ContactRoot
(only the public PublicContacts folder will be searched through)
Port
Port of the LDAP service. The same port as in Kerio MailServer must be set.
If you want to use the encrypted connection to the server (Use SSL), it is necessary that
a trustworthy certificate is set (for details, see chapter 10.7).
Apple Address Book connects toKerio MailServer by encrypted connection using the LDAP
Start TLS (RFC 2830) extension. It is necessary to follow these steps when setting the
encrypted communication on the Address Book Preferences LDAP tab:
1. enable the Use SSL option,
2. change the default port 636 to the port used in Kerio MailServer for the non-secured
LDAP service (typically port 389). In case that you want to use SSL-secured connection
to the server (Use SSL), a trustworthy certificate installed is required.
Scope
This item defines which folders will be searched through. It is recommended to use the
Subtree option where the system searches through all contact folders and subfolders.
